Rocky Fork Company Returns to Daytona International Speedway with Michael Shank Racing

Kicking off 2011 effort at Rolex 24

COLUMBUS, OH (19 January 2011)- Michael Shank Racing is pleased to announce that fellow Columbus-area firm Rocky Fork Company has renewed its partnership with the team and will serve as an associate sponsor on the No. 6 Ford-Dallara set to be driven by AJ Allmendinger, Justin Wilson, and Michael McDowell in the 2011 Rolex 24 At Daytona.

The Rocky Fork Company was established by Brian Bailey in 1991 to provide fencing and landscape services to the Central Ohio community. Rocky Fork offers a full range of services from fence and deck installation to landscape maintenance, snow removal, and irrigation systems integration. Rocky Fork is no stranger to the sport, as the firm is also already involved at the Mid-Ohio Sports Car Course as the “Official Landscape Supply Provider” for the track.

The Michael Shank Racing-Rocky Fork partnership first kicked off in the aftermath of the dramatic turn of events that followed a car fire at Watkins Glen that saw the team rebound to lead the home race and score its best-ever result in the EMCO Gears Classic at the Mid-Ohio Sports Car Course.

“Last season was a roller coaster for Michael Shank Racing and through all those ups and downs, we started a conversation that resulted in us getting directly involved with Mike and his team,” said Rocky Fork owner Brian Bailey. “I’m a big fan of this group and we were pleased with the recognition that being involved with Michael Shank Racing brought last year. Teaming with Mike was a very good value for our marketing dollars so we were eager to work on putting this partnership again this year. Hopefully we can open up the season with a big result down in Daytona.”

Set to stage his teams most comprehensive assault on the Rolex 24 At Daytona, the days have been clicking off at a rapid pace for team owner Mike Shank as he oversees the three car Daytona Prototype entry from the team headquarters outside of Columbus.

“Rocky Fork really came through for us last year and we were very grateful for Brian Bailey’s support, so we couldn’t be happier to have them back on the car for the 24 this year,” said Shank, a Central Ohio native. “We’ve got an outstanding line up of drivers in the Rocky Fork car, and we led with the Dallara at Daytona last summer so we are very optimistic about the opportunity we have in two weeks time. And even though we are just about to start the season off at Daytona, we are also looking ahead to racing at Mid-Ohio as the season finale and having Rocky Fork be an especially big part of that as well.”

The 49th running of the Rolex 24 At Daytona will take the green flag on January 29 at 3:30 PM ET LIVE on SPEED.

About Michael Shank Racing
Based in Columbus, Ohio, Michael Shank Racing was formed in 1989 when Mike Shank first began driving racing cars professionally. Shank retired from the cockpit in 1997 to focus his efforts on running the team, which quickly found success in the Champ Car Toyota Atlantic Championship. With several race wins under his belt, Shank was named as Team Owner of the Year twice in four years. Michael Shank Racing joined the Rolex Sports Car Series in 2004 as the team proved as quick in endurance racing as in the sprint formula car format.

Michael Shank Racing scored a debut Rolex Series win in 2006 at Miller Motorsports Park, and fans selected the victory as the 2007 Rolex “Moment of the Year.” After opening the 2008 season with a front-row sweep of the Rolex 24 At Daytona, the team closed out the year taking wins in the final two races of the year.


About Crown Royal Canadian Whisky:

Crown Royal Canadian whisky is the number one selling Canadian whisky brand in the US by value and has a tradition as long and distinctive as its taste. Specially blended to commemorate a grand tour of Canada made by King George VI and Queen Elizabeth of Great Britain in 1939, Crown Royal Canadian whisky’s smooth, elegant style reflects its aristocratic origins and is considered the epitome of Canadian whisky.
